Fire at Legend Rubber in Tillsonburg


More than 50 firefighters battled the fire on Highway 3 Monday morning.

TILLSONBURG — No one was injured in a fire at Legend Rubber in Tillsonburg.

The call came in around 4:30 a.m. yesterday and more than 50 firefighters battled the blaze on Highway 3. They came not only from Tillsonburg, but also from Courtland, Malahide, Aylmer, Port Burwell, Straffordville, Springfield and Elgin County.

According to a statement on Legend Fleet Solutions’ Facebook page, the fire was contained to one storage building and damage to two other buildings on the property was minimal.

Clean-up operations are said to be underway and there are hopes of resuming production later this week.
